Faker为什么厉害,揭秘全球最具影响力的代码生成工具背后的奥秘
本文目录导读:
在软件工程领域,Faker已成为最受欢迎的代码生成工具之一,其简洁易用的特性,让开发者可以快速生成模拟数据,大大提高了开发效率,Faker为什么如此厉害?本文将从Faker的功能特点、优势以及在全球范围内的影响力等方面进行解析。
Faker的功能特点
Faker是一款开源的Python库,旨在为开发者提供丰富的数据生成功能,其功能特点如下:
1、支持多种语言和数据库
Faker支持Java、Python、PHP等多种编程语言,同时也兼容MySQL、PostgreSQL、MongoDB等主流数据库。
2、提供丰富的数据类型
Faker提供多种数据类型,如姓名、地址、电子邮件、电话号码、身份证号等,开发者可以根据实际需求生成相关数据。
3、易于使用
Faker的API简单易懂,开发者只需调用相应的方法即可生成所需数据,无需编写复杂的逻辑。
Faker的优势
Faker之所以受到广大开发者的青睐,主要原因有以下几点:
1、提高开发效率
Faker可以帮助开发者快速生成测试数据,从而在开发过程中及时发现和解决问题,提高开发效率。
2、保障数据质量
Faker生成的数据符合实际场景,有助于提高测试数据的真实性和有效性,确保应用性能。
3、适用于各种场景
Faker不仅可以用于开发阶段,还可以在数据挖掘、机器学习等场景中发挥作用。
Faker在全球范围内的影响力
1、高度评价
根据Stack Overflow开发者调查报告,Faker是Python社区最受欢迎的库之一,在全球范围内享有盛誉。
2、大量开源项目使用
GitHub等多个开源平台上的众多项目均使用了Faker,证明了其在业界的认可度。
3、广泛的技术支持
Faker社区活跃,提供多种语言的文档、教程和示例,为开发者提供了丰富的技术支持。
Faker凭借其功能特点、优势以及在全球范围内的影响力,已成为全球最具影响力的代码生成工具,在开发过程中,使用Faker可以大大提高效率,保障数据质量,为我国软件产业的发展提供有力支持,在未来,随着开源文化的普及和软件开发的不断发展,Faker必将在全球范围内发挥更加重要的作用。